    • @GriffinPilgrim
      @GriffinPilgrim Před rokem +62

      @@JaysonVaughn He is under the control of a Lord of Change called Sarthorael the Ever-Watcher (who takes the form of the white crow the advisor has in the first game) who wants him to stir up conflict between the major non-Chaos factions so they fight each other and are weaker when the big Choas world-ending assault comes. If you win your campaign the idea is he screwed up by doing his fake job as your advisor too well and actually got you to the point of being able to defeat Chaos rather than wasting your strength on other foes. His long-term future at that point looks grim.
      On a Chaos campaign he is instead being used by Sarthorael to undermine Archaon so that the Greater Daemon can take his place as leader of the End Times. At the climax of a Chaos Warrior campaign Sarthorael rocks up with a bunch of doomstacks and you have to defeat him to remain the Lord of the End Times. He also offs the Advisor, on a "You have outlived your usefulness" idea.

    • @patricktabique6993
      @patricktabique6993 Před 2 lety +30

      Robert Baratheon didn't want to be king in the first place and he was ill suited in the first place, he's great warrior and a war leader but terrible for peacetime
      The only reason he became king is because he started the rebellion to rescue Lyanna Stark(who was not in love with him)
      Boris on the other hand, he fixed Kislev's economy with his own money and nearly bankrupted himself, organised the Great Orthodoxy, introduced gunpowder to Kislev's army, and reformed Kislev's laws to grant more equality for the Ungol tribes. And a capable warrior to boot
